Tasmanian Christmas Bells

29 Mar 2023 19
Blandfordia punicea, photographed on the Labillardiere Peninsular on South Brunt Island. It is in the Lily family.

Banksia flower

29 Mar 2023 16
I think this may be Banksia marginata. It was on Bruny Island, on the Labillardiere Peninsular. These flowers produce seeds that germinate after exposure to fire.

Australian Grapevine Moth caterpillar

29 Mar 2023 24
We found this caterpillar walking along a sandy path on the Labillardiere Peninsular on Bruny Island. It feeds on a range of plants and apparently is often found in gardens.

Wood-boring beetle

29 Mar 2023 23
It is a species in the Stag-beetle family, Lucanidae, probably a species of Lissotes. Their larvae live in dead wood. This was photographed on the Labillardiere Peninsular on Bruny Island.
